Mike Evans leaves Buccaneers for 49ers with a record contract - Mike Evans departed from the Tampa Bay Buccaneers, where he played for 12 seasons, and signed with the San Francisco 49ers.
- His contract with the 49ers is valued at $60.4 million over three years, signaling a major free-agency move.
- The decision was motivated by Evans's desire for a new challenge rather than financial gain, as he expressed continued respect for the Buccaneers organization.

Carolina Panthers win crucial game and take division lead - The Carolina Panthers defeated the Tampa Bay Buccaneers 23-20, taking a critical step toward ending their playoff drought.
- Bryce Young threw two touchdown passes, while Lathan Ransom's interception sealed the victory for the Panthers.
- The Panthers now control their playoff destiny with crucial games remaining, aiming for their first playoff appearance since 2017.

Baker Mayfield takes blame for devastating Buccaneers loss to Falcons - The Tampa Bay Buccaneers lost to the Atlanta Falcons by a final score of 29-28 after a last-second field goal.
- Baker Mayfield expressed that he feels personally responsible for the defeat due to his mistakes during the game.
- This loss has left the Buccaneers on the brink of elimination from playoff contention.

Matthew Stafford dominates as Rams crush Buccaneers 34-7 - The Los Angeles Rams defeated the Tampa Bay Buccaneers 34-7 in a critical NFC matchup.
- Matthew Stafford's performance included three touchdown passes, two to Davante Adams, while Baker Mayfield left the game with a shoulder injury.
- The Rams improved to a 9-2 record and are leading the NFC West, proving their strength heading into the final stretch of the regular season.
